•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/asus-wl-520gu-7.0.1.45/src/router/libbcmcrypto/openssl/

Lines Matching defs:ASN1_STRING

215 /* This indicates that the ASN1_STRING is not a real value but just a place
231 } ASN1_STRING;
493 ASN1_STRING * asn1_string;
511 ASN1_STRING * set;
512 ASN1_STRING * sequence;
551 #define M_ASN1_BIT_STRING_free(a) ASN1_STRING_free((ASN1_STRING *)a)
553 ASN1_STRING_dup((ASN1_STRING *)a)
555 (ASN1_STRING *)a,(ASN1_STRING *)b)
556 #define M_ASN1_BIT_STRING_set(a,b,c) ASN1_STRING_set((ASN1_STRING *)a,b,c)
560 #define M_ASN1_INTEGER_free(a) ASN1_STRING_free((ASN1_STRING *)a)
561 #define M_ASN1_INTEGER_dup(a) (ASN1_INTEGER *)ASN1_STRING_dup((ASN1_STRING *)a)
563 (ASN1_STRING *)a,(ASN1_STRING *)b)
567 #define M_ASN1_ENUMERATED_free(a) ASN1_STRING_free((ASN1_STRING *)a)
568 #define M_ASN1_ENUMERATED_dup(a) (ASN1_ENUMERATED *)ASN1_STRING_dup((ASN1_STRING *)a)
570 (ASN1_STRING *)a,(ASN1_STRING *)b)
574 #define M_ASN1_OCTET_STRING_free(a) ASN1_STRING_free((ASN1_STRING *)a)
576 ASN1_STRING_dup((ASN1_STRING *)a)
578 (ASN1_STRING *)a,(ASN1_STRING *)b)
579 #define M_ASN1_OCTET_STRING_set(a,b,c) ASN1_STRING_set((ASN1_STRING *)a,b,c)
580 #define M_ASN1_OCTET_STRING_print(a,b) ASN1_STRING_print(a,(ASN1_STRING *)b)
582 i2d_ASN1_bytes((ASN1_STRING *)a,pp,V_ASN1_OCTET_STRING,\
613 #define M_ASN1_PRINTABLE_free(a) ASN1_STRING_free((ASN1_STRING *)a)
614 #define M_i2d_ASN1_PRINTABLE(a,pp) i2d_ASN1_bytes((ASN1_STRING *)a,\
617 d2i_ASN1_type_bytes((ASN1_STRING **)a,pp,l, \
621 #define M_DIRECTORYSTRING_free(a) ASN1_STRING_free((ASN1_STRING *)a)
622 #define M_i2d_DIRECTORYSTRING(a,pp) i2d_ASN1_bytes((ASN1_STRING *)a,\
625 d2i_ASN1_type_bytes((ASN1_STRING **)a,pp,l, \
629 #define M_DISPLAYTEXT_free(a) ASN1_STRING_free((ASN1_STRING *)a)
630 #define M_i2d_DISPLAYTEXT(a,pp) i2d_ASN1_bytes((ASN1_STRING *)a,\
633 d2i_ASN1_type_bytes((ASN1_STRING **)a,pp,l, \
638 #define M_ASN1_PRINTABLESTRING_free(a) ASN1_STRING_free((ASN1_STRING *)a)
640 i2d_ASN1_bytes((ASN1_STRING *)a,pp,V_ASN1_PRINTABLESTRING,\
644 ((ASN1_STRING **)a,pp,l,B_ASN1_PRINTABLESTRING)
648 #define M_ASN1_T61STRING_free(a) ASN1_STRING_free((ASN1_STRING *)a)
650 i2d_ASN1_bytes((ASN1_STRING *)a,pp,V_ASN1_T61STRING,\
654 ((ASN1_STRING **)a,pp,l,B_ASN1_T61STRING)
658 #define M_ASN1_IA5STRING_free(a) ASN1_STRING_free((ASN1_STRING *)a)
660 (ASN1_IA5STRING *)ASN1_STRING_dup((ASN1_STRING *)a)
662 i2d_ASN1_bytes((ASN1_STRING *)a,pp,V_ASN1_IA5STRING,\
665 (ASN1_IA5STRING *)d2i_ASN1_type_bytes((ASN1_STRING **)a,pp,l,\
670 #define M_ASN1_UTCTIME_free(a) ASN1_STRING_free((ASN1_STRING *)a)
671 #define M_ASN1_UTCTIME_dup(a) (ASN1_UTCTIME *)ASN1_STRING_dup((ASN1_STRING *)a)
675 #define M_ASN1_GENERALIZEDTIME_free(a) ASN1_STRING_free((ASN1_STRING *)a)
677 (ASN1_STRING *)a)
681 #define M_ASN1_TIME_free(a) ASN1_STRING_free((ASN1_STRING *)a)
682 #define M_ASN1_TIME_dup(a) (ASN1_TIME *)ASN1_STRING_dup((ASN1_STRING *)a)
686 #define M_ASN1_GENERALSTRING_free(a) ASN1_STRING_free((ASN1_STRING *)a)
688 i2d_ASN1_bytes((ASN1_STRING *)a,pp,V_ASN1_GENERALSTRING,\
692 ((ASN1_STRING **)a,pp,l,B_ASN1_GENERALSTRING)
696 #define M_ASN1_UNIVERSALSTRING_free(a) ASN1_STRING_free((ASN1_STRING *)a)
698 i2d_ASN1_bytes((ASN1_STRING *)a,pp,V_ASN1_UNIVERSALSTRING,\
702 ((ASN1_STRING **)a,pp,l,B_ASN1_UNIVERSALSTRING)
706 #define M_ASN1_BMPSTRING_free(a) ASN1_STRING_free((ASN1_STRING *)a)
708 i2d_ASN1_bytes((ASN1_STRING *)a,pp,V_ASN1_BMPSTRING,\
712 ((ASN1_STRING **)a,pp,l,B_ASN1_BMPSTRING)
716 #define M_ASN1_VISIBLESTRING_free(a) ASN1_STRING_free((ASN1_STRING *)a)
718 i2d_ASN1_bytes((ASN1_STRING *)a,pp,V_ASN1_VISIBLESTRING,\
722 ((ASN1_STRING **)a,pp,l,B_ASN1_VISIBLESTRING)
726 #define M_ASN1_UTF8STRING_free(a) ASN1_STRING_free((ASN1_STRING *)a)
728 i2d_ASN1_bytes((ASN1_STRING *)a,pp,V_ASN1_UTF8STRING,\
732 ((ASN1_STRING **)a,pp,l,B_ASN1_UTF8STRING)
758 ASN1_STRING * ASN1_STRING_new(void);
759 void ASN1_STRING_free(ASN1_STRING *a);
760 ASN1_STRING * ASN1_STRING_dup(ASN1_STRING *a);
761 ASN1_STRING * ASN1_STRING_type_new(int type );
762 int ASN1_STRING_cmp(ASN1_STRING *a, ASN1_STRING *b);
765 int ASN1_STRING_set(ASN1_STRING *str, const void *data, int len);
766 int ASN1_STRING_length(ASN1_STRING *x);
767 void ASN1_STRING_length_set(ASN1_STRING *x, int n);
768 int ASN1_STRING_type(ASN1_STRING *x);
769 unsigned char * ASN1_STRING_data(ASN1_STRING *x);
825 DECLARE_ASN1_FUNCTIONS_name(ASN1_STRING, ASN1_PRINTABLE)
827 DECLARE_ASN1_FUNCTIONS_name(ASN1_STRING, DIRECTORYSTRING)
828 DECLARE_ASN1_FUNCTIONS_name(ASN1_STRING, DISPLAYTEXT)
855 int a2i_ASN1_STRING(BIO *bp,ASN1_STRING *bs,char *buf,int size);
856 int i2a_ASN1_STRING(BIO *bp, ASN1_STRING *a, int type);
878 int i2d_ASN1_bytes(ASN1_STRING *a, unsigned char **pp, int tag, int xclass);
879 ASN1_STRING *d2i_ASN1_bytes(ASN1_STRING **a, const unsigned char **pp,
883 ASN1_STRING *d2i_ASN1_type_bytes(ASN1_STRING **a,const unsigned char **pp,
920 int ASN1_STRING_print_ex_fp(FILE *fp, ASN1_STRING *str, unsigned long flags);
923 int ASN1_STRING_to_UTF8(unsigned char **out, ASN1_STRING *in);
939 int ASN1_STRING_print(BIO *bp,ASN1_STRING *v);
940 int ASN1_STRING_print_ex(BIO *out, ASN1_STRING *str, unsigned long flags);
973 void *ASN1_unpack_string(ASN1_STRING *oct, d2i_of_void *d2i);
974 void *ASN1_item_unpack(ASN1_STRING *oct, const ASN1_ITEM *it);
975 ASN1_STRING *ASN1_pack_string(void *obj, i2d_of_void *i2d,
978 ((ASN1_STRING *(*)(type *,I2D_OF(type),ASN1_OCTET_STRING **))openssl_fcast(ASN1_pack_string))(obj,i2d,oct)
979 ASN1_STRING *ASN1_item_pack(void *obj, const ASN1_ITEM *it, ASN1_OCTET_STRING **oct);
984 int ASN1_mbstring_copy(ASN1_STRING **out, const unsigned char *in, int len,
986 int ASN1_mbstring_ncopy(ASN1_STRING **out, const unsigned char *in, int len,
990 ASN1_STRING *ASN1_STRING_set_by_NID(ASN1_STRING **out,